HomeMy WebLinkAbout06-26-00 Utilities Committ* It pout: Ws--\ .\-k.eS , ,� ent (t4mmtttre The June 26, 2000 meeting of the Utilities Committee was called to order by its Chairperson, Council Member Al `Buddy" Kirsits at 4:00 pm in the Council Informal Meeting room. Persons in attendance included Council Members Aranowski, Pfeifer, Kelly, Varner, Ujdak, Coleman, White and Kirsits; Todd Zeiger, Gary Gilot, John Stancati, Jack Dillon, Terry Bland of the iivutb 3iiiettb Cribune,and Kathleen Cekanski-Farrand, Council Attorney. Council Member Kirsits noted that the first meeting on the agenda was to receive a Quarterly Report on the Sewer Repair Fund#640. Mr. Jack Dillon provided handouts to the Committee (copies attached) and reviewed them. He described the process when a customer experiences a private sewer problem. He highlighted portions of the 2000 Sewer Insurance handouts (copies attached). He noted that items which affect the cost include the depth to get to the affected area,de-watering,and the use of subcontractors and the renting of special equipment. He noted that the State Board of Accounts pointed out that quarterly reports are required per ordinance. Mr. John Stancati then provided an annual report on the Water Works operation and provided handouts to the Committee (copies attached). An annual report is required pursuant to § 17-54 of the South Bend Municipal Code. $ 100,000 was borrowed from the Sewer Insurance Fund and they are currently not in a position to pay any of it back. In 1999 there were 589 leaks for a cost of$572,851.97. The number of water leaks is increasing with 230 service line leaks to date. In 1999 the North Station was down entirely. Currently they use two(2) vendors. Most of the leaks are in the southwest where muck is a contributing cause and in the southeast where the hills are a contributing cause. Council Member Varner suggested that more than(2) vendors be used in the future. Council Member Kirsits inquired about the Leeper Park reservoir tank. Mr. Stancati stated that there was a wash out from the roof of the reservoir. Rip rap and boulders are being used.
